
Specialty crop farmers are food handlers. So
let’s make sure to be efficient and safe!
We have established a practical system formed
by farmers for farmers to create and apply appropriate food safety plans and
practices. This will be presented in 3 different workshops (1 in person, 2 on Zoom) that focus on
essential farming aspects.
The food safety training will consist of templates and the other material will help participants create farm maps and perform risk assessments, establish their policies, standard operating procedures, logs, and record keeping/traceability systems. This hands-on training will allow participants to prepare a personalized food safety plan that can be applied after the training and provide positive results and changes.
